site stats

Kotlin companion object とは

Web12 feb. 2024 · この記事では、Kotlinのオブジェクト式と宣言、コンパニオンオブジェクトについて詳しく解説していきます。 オブジェクト式と宣言、コンパニオンオブジェクト … Webkotlin没有 static 关键字,伴生对象是为弥补kotlin没有 static 修饰的静态成员的不足; @JvmStatic 注解只能用在伴生对象里,修饰伴生对象内的属性和函数。 2. companion …

Kotlin: Difference between object and companion object in a class

Web10 apr. 2024 · Kotlin 1.8.20ではKotlin K2コンパイラのAlphaサポートと、companion object経由でのシリアライザのカスタマイズの禁止がもたらされている。 Kotlin K2コンパイラのためのプロトタイプのシリアライゼーションコンパイラプラグイン Web20 mrt. 2024 · companion objectとobjectとは companion objectとobjectはシングルトンパターンのクラスと思ってもらえれば大体オッケーです。 companion objectは制約付きのobjectみたいな感じです。 気になる方はcomapnion objectやobjectを書いてみてIntelliJ IDEAかAndroid Studioで出来たクラスバイトコードをデコンパイルして見て下さい。 … dethleffs beduin scandinavia 550 bet https://max-cars.net

クラスの実装 〜 コンストラクタ - Kotlin の基本 - Kotlin 入門

Web9 okt. 2024 · 定数の定義. constはクラスの外側で定義 companion objectはクラス内で定義. 定数の定義と参照例 WebJavaでは static はインスタンスを作らずに使える変数やメソッドを表します。. 変数やメソッドの宣言時にに static とつけるだけで使えるようになります。. Kotlinにはstaticがありません。. 代わりに companion object を使用します。. companion object { } と書いて … Web4 mei 2024 · プログラムサイズは大きくなりますが、関数コールのオーバーヘッドが無くなるため処理は早くなります。. コレクションの要素を繰り返し処理する際などには効果 … church and parish records for arkengarthdale

Kotlin: Difference between object and companion object in a class

Category:Companion object in Kotlin - MindOrks

Tags:Kotlin companion object とは

Kotlin companion object とは

Kotlin - コンパニオンオブジェクト - 覚えたら書く

Web10 jan. 2024 · In Kotlin, you can create a singleton using a companion object: class MyClass { companion object { fun doSomething () { } } } According to the Kotlin docs, it states: Note that, even though the members of companion objects look like static members in other languages, at runtime those are still instance members of real objects... Web9 jun. 2024 · Kotlinの Enum ( 列挙型) とは、複数の定数をまとめて扱うことができる便利な記法のことです。 クラスの様に扱えますが、オブジェクトとなっていてインスタンス化できません。 また Enum を使用すれば処理の抜け漏れの検知や共通化することもできます。 そんな Enum について本記事では解説していくので一緒に学んでいきましょう。 目 …

Kotlin companion object とは

Did you know?

Web2 jun. 2024 · Javaと異なり Kotlin のクラスは静的なメンバを持つことができません。Javaにおける static キーワードは Kotlin には含まれていません。 この Java における … WebKotlinは、Javaと相互運用することを念頭において開発され、JVM環境ならどこでも動きます。 JavaのコードをKotlinにコンバートしたり、両者が混じ り合ったコードすらコンパイルできるなど、Javaの知識を活かしつつ移行可能です。

Web2 dec. 2024 · JavaにはあるけれどKotlinにないものの1つに、クラスメソッドやクラス変数があります。 この記事では、そのクラスメソッドとクラス変数をKotlinではどう定義 …

Web2 apr. 2024 · Kotlinには、クラス内で「companion」キーワードを使って「コンパニオンオブジェクト」と呼ばれるオブジェクトを宣言でき、staticメソッド、static変数の代替手段として用いることができます。 リスト13はコンパニオンオブジェクトを使ってメソッドと変数を定義する例です。 //コンパニオンオブジェクトの使用例 class... Web2 apr. 2024 · * Kotlin とは Android Native Application の標準開発言語。 コンパイル後に出力されるコードはJavaバイトコードも出力できるので、サーバサイドでJavaVM上で動作させることができる。 * Spring boot(Sprong framework) とは Java界隈では非常に有名な アプリケーションフレームワーク。 関連やら、DIやら、ORマッピングやら様々な …

WebIf you are familiar with Java, you may relate companion objects with static methods (even though how they work internally is totally different). The companion objects can access …

Web4 dec. 2024 · btnのsetOnClickListenerにobjectという名称のオブジェクトを渡している。 objectはView.OnClickListenerインターフェースを実装していて、 onClickメソッドをオーバーライドしている。 Androidアプリを書くとコレでいっぱいになると思われる。 dethleffs beduin scandinavia 590 rkWeb6 apr. 2024 · 弊社は自社サービスの開発で現在Kotlin言語を利用してSpringBootでのアプリケーション開発を行っています。 なかなか文献が少ない構成ではあるので色々公開していきたいと思ってます。 今回はテーブル定義とdao周りの実装です. 前提. 言語 … dethleffs beduin scandinavia 540 qmk testWebAndroid API と Kotlin の相性は、ますます向上しています。. AppCompatActivity や Fragment など、Android の一般的 API の多くに null 値許容アノテーションが含まれ、 … church and page llcWeb29 okt. 2024 · objectがsingletonということはcompanion objectはstaticだろうと思っていたのが勘違いの始まりでちゃんとドキュメントを読むと以下のようにstaticに見えるメン … churchandpolitics.co.keWeb26 jul. 2024 · こんにちは😀今回から、クラスの応用をみていきます。そして今回は、init関数とconstructor関数を使ってみます。まずは、init関数を書いてみます。initは、初期化で使われる関数で、オブジェクトを作った時に定義され church and partnershttp://ja.uwenku.com/question/p-obmrwemi-pg.html dethleffs black magic editionWeb文章标签 sms informix scrum animation processing 文章分类 运维. Atomic Kotlin is the book and associated learning resources by Bruce Eckel and Svetlana Isakova. September 1, 2024: The eBook is finished and published on Leanpub. The Stepik version will be available soon, and the print book should appear within the next couple of months. church and people